Also, just thought I would add, there is no such thing as a right axis or tilt, its all predicated on what the lane surfaces are doing. Some times your axis will work great, but there is no guarantee that the same will be true on every pattern you bowl on. The key is to learn more than one release (utilizing different roles) in order to maximize your scoring potential. This is why the PBA members are so great, being able to bowl well no matter the circumstance is a great tool to have.
